The number one takeaway on Dell is that in four years, the company has gone from irrelevance to a dominant and highly relevant player in enterprise tech. It's one of the most amazing transformations of a company ever seen. But there are challenges. Cloud is muting spending for on-prem infrastructure making share gains critical. Dell, while simplifying its portfolio, still has work to do. The edge is an opportunity but Dell currently doesn't have the developer chops to really thrive in Vellante's opinion.
